资深程序员通常具备以下特征:
喜欢帮助他人:
资深程序员愿意帮助同事,尤其是初级程序员和新员工,能够耐心地指导他们成长。
对编程有激情:
他们热爱编程,遇到问题时会非常投入,茶不思饭不想,直至找到解决方案。
善于利用外部工具:
资深程序员知道如何高效地完成任务和解决问题,善于使用搜索引擎、技术论坛和文档来寻找答案。
务实而又灵活:
他们不喜欢受到约束,能够适应快速变化的技术环境,灵活应对各种需求和挑战。
能够承担压力:
在面临重大缺陷或突发问题时,资深程序员能够保持冷静,承受巨大的压力。
适应快速变化:
他们能够跟上技术发展,快速响应用户需求,适应市场的多样化和竞争的激烈性。
整洁:
资深程序员有良好的整理习惯,无论是办公环境还是代码,都会保持整洁和有序。
谦逊:
他们认识到自己的知识和技能有限,保持谦逊态度,不断学习和进步。
扎实的技术能力:
资深程序员掌握多种编程语言和复杂技术栈,并具备不断学习和适应新技术的能力。
积极的工作态度:
他们具备良好的工作态度,能够在压力下保持高效工作,并积极寻找解决问题的方法。
这些特征共同构成了资深程序员的综合素质,使他们在面对复杂和多变的技术环境时能够游刃有余。